ManTech Awarded $250 Million for Cyber Range Services

The General Services Administration Federal Systems Integration and Management Center has awarded ManTech International Corporation, Fairfax, Virginia, a contract to provide cyber range services to the Defense Information Systems Agency (DISA) and United States Marine Corps (USMC). The contract has a 1-year base period and three option years, with a value of $250 million. This award expands services and capabilities to enhance cyber workforce operational tactics, techniques, and procedures across agencies. ManTech will continue to provide advanced information technology, cyber engineering, training, red team support, information assurance, as well as certification and accreditation services to enhance a real-world cybersecurity training experience. The company also will design, build, test and operate cyber range and training environments capable of simulating full-spectrum computer network operation scenarios that prepare future warfighters anytime, anywhere across the globe.
